City, Real to clash in Melbourne
ENGLISH Premier League champion Manchester City will join European champion Real Madrid at next year’s International Champions Cup in Melbourne, organizers said yesterday.
City is the second team announced for the three-team tournament to take place at the 100,000-capacity Melbourne Cricket Ground from July 18-24.
The third team for the series has yet to be confirmed, but reports have linked Italian Serie A side Inter Milan.
Owner Sheikh Mansour bin Zayed al-Nahyan has invested over 1 billion pounds (US$1.5 billion) since acquiring City in 2008. Since Mansour’s arrival, City has won two Premier League titles, in 2012 and 2014, as well as the 2011 FA Cup and this year’s League Cup.
City also has a stake in Australia’s A-League after the club’s Abu Dhabi-based owners purchased and re-branded Melbourne Heart as Melbourne City early this year.
